The magnificent Basilica of Bom Jesus houses Saint Francis Xavier's remains while nearby Se Cathedral impresses with its golden altars and Portuguese architecture. Explore the Archaeological Museum for Goan history, then ask locals which beach shacks serve the freshest seafood curries.

What is staying in Old Goa like?
Visitors can enjoy all that Old Goa has to offer, including the monuments, churches and local tours. Tourists can also enjoy the city's museums, art and restaurants. A top sight in the area is Baga Beach. In Old Goa, there are 12 hotels and other accommodation options to choose from. Find out more about Old Goa.
The hottest months are usually April and May, with an average temperature of 28°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 26°C. The rainiest months in Old Goa are July, June, August and September, with each month seeing an average of 806 mm of rainfall.
